Simple USB-C to USB-A adapters, works fine (no impact on transfer speed)

Summary: Recently upgraded to some USB-C hard drive enclosures, hence USB-C to USB-A adapters RequiredDetails: Dell XPS 8920 simple desktop computer. External USB ports: USB-C 3.1 (Rear), USB-A 3.1 (Rear), USB-A 3.0 (Front). The difference in transfer speed between front (3.0) and rear (3.1) was negligible. For the test I used SEKC 256 GB USB 3.1. Test method: I use the test program ATTO Disk Benchmark (free). I tried several different ones and settled on this one because the resulting image was relatively easy to compare to other results. When evaluating the results, I paid particular attention to the transfer speed of files from 1 MB. I tested the USB drive directly in the port first, then added a USB hub to see if it slowed down. No slowdown was observed. Pros: Good fit and finish; There is no loss of speed when flipping and plugging in the USB-C connector. Disadvantages: none.
